Everfree Northwest 2014 Writing Contest · 4:03am Feb 8th, 2014

With the largest and most varied set of writing panels and events of any MLP fan convention - boasting 12 writing panels and events during our 2013 convention alone - Everfree Northwest is fast becoming a literary hub on the convention circuit. Already EFNW 2014 is shaping up to be just as exciting if not more so for both writers and readers, with more panels and events currently in development than ever!

Thus is it my pleasure to announce Everfree Northwest’s first pre-con writing contest! The second in our series of contests, this time we’re looking to showcase the amazing writing talents of the My Little Pony community.

The contest shall be run through the Everfree Northwest FIMFiction group, moderated by the Everfree Northwest FIMFiction account.

Theme:
Show an established My Little Pony villain (e.g. Chrysalis, Sombra, Gilda, Diamond Tiara, etc.) or rival (e.g. Trixie, Lightning Dust, etc.) either being redeemed or showing them in a positive light. This reflects Everfree Northwest’s 2014 convention theme “Villains, Rivals… Friends?”

How to enter:
Publish your story to FIMFiction or as a Google Doc and send a link to either the Everfree Northwest contest email at contest@everfreenw.com or by sending a personal message to the Everfree Northwest FIMFiction account. Please include your name (actual and/or fanon) and the name of your contest entry in your submission message.

Prizes:
1st - Inclusion of full story in convention conbook, printed compilation book composed of the three winning contest entries with art from the Everfree Northwest Design team, 1st place sew-on patch, messenger bag, and EFNW 2012 con exclusive Fluttershy foil card.
2nd - Inclusion of a brief story description in the convention conbook, printed compilation book composed of the three winning contest entries with art from the Everfree Northwest Design team, 2nd place sew-on patch, and messenger bag.
3rd - Inclusion of a brief story description in the convention conbook, printed compilation book composed of the three winning contest entries with art from the Everfree Northwest Design team, 3rd place sew-on patch
Community Choice - Community Choice patch

Word Limit:
1000-3000 words

Duration:
The Everfree Northwest writing contest will accept entries from 12:00am PST on February 7th until 11:59 pm PST on March 2nd. Contest winners will be announced after a period of 2-4 weeks.

Judging:
A panel of Everfree Northwest judges from the writing events team, with guest judge Pen Stroke (author of such stories as Past Sins), will review and rate each story. Ratings will be compiled and averaged to determine winners. During the judging process the community will be invited to vote on their favorite story with a poll, the victor of which will win the Community Choice award.

Contest Rules:
1) All entries must adhere to a PG rating. Submissions using elements that could reasonably be considered above a PG rating, including but not limited to adult activity, intense violence, drug use, or material that violates the rights of a third party, will be ineligible for the contest. If you are unsure if your story meets these guidelines and wish to ask, please contact us at contest@everfreenw.com
2) Submissions must follow the contest theme in some manner and be relevant to the convention’s My Little Pony theme. Any entries that do not meet these requirements will be ineligible.
3) Stories must be an original work by the author and have not been released prior to the start of the contest. Entries, once finished, can immediately be published.
4) Contestants may submit a maximum of two (2) stories for consideration. If more than two (2) stories are submitted, the submitter will be asked to select which entries they wish to enter into the contest. If the submitter cannot be reached in time for judging, the two (2) most recent entries will be used.
5) Contestants may only win once. If both entries are up for prizes, the contestant will win the higher of the two prizes. For example, if an author wins both first (1st) and third (3rd) place, they will receive the first (1st) place prize and the fourth (4th) place runner-up will receive the third (3rd) place prize.
6) Winners will be selected based on prose, creativity, originality, use of theme, and grammar.
7) Submissions must be send either to the Everfree Northwest contest email at contest@everfreenw.com or sent as a private message to the Everfree Northwest FIMFiction account.
8) Any interpretation and application of rules from Everfree Northwest’s panel of judges and its ruling on contest winners are final.
9) Submitters retain all proper ownership of their submissions. By entering the contest the author agrees to allow Everfree Northwest to share their stories on our website, social media, conbook, and/or for use in promotions.
10) Everfree Northwest will cover shipping of contest prizes within the United States. International shipping will not be covered.
